ZIP 14507 is a ZIP code of 1,292 people in Yates County. At a median age of 58.1, this is an older place than the country as a whole. 91% of homes are owner-occupied. 17% of adults hold a bachelor's degree, below the 36% national rate. Median home value sits at $160,800. The foreign-born share is 3%. Among the 9 ZIP codes in Yates County, 14507 ranks 3rd by median household income.

How many people live in ZIP code 14507?

ZIP code 14507 has about 1,292 residents according to the 2024 American Community Survey.

What is the median household income in ZIP code 14507?

The typical household in ZIP code 14507 earns about $77,273 a year. Half of households make more than that, and half make less.

Is ZIP code 14507 expensive?

In ZIP code 14507, the median home is worth about $160,800, and the typical rent is about $1,750 a month.

How educated are people in ZIP code 14507?

About 16.7% of adults age 25 and over in ZIP code 14507 hold a bachelor's degree or higher.

What is the poverty rate in ZIP code 14507?

About 4.7% of people in ZIP code 14507 live below the federal poverty line.
